Weight management A 2018 meta-analysis of randomized, placebo-controlled trials found that lipoic acid supplementation in those with high body mass index (BMI) resulted in significant, yet modest, reductions in weight (9 studies) and BMI (11 studies) in the absence of caloric restriction (except in one study) (105)
